Prepared for the incoming Director of Operations

Welcome aboard — here's the honest picture. Lanternway, our warehouse automation upgrade at the Durnmere site, is now seven months behind and roughly 18% over budget. Main culprits: a vendor switch mid-build and some optimistic early estimates from the previous team. Cash burn has stabilised since October, and Priya's revised schedule looks credible. We've ring-fenced contingency for one more slip, but no further. Our recovery plan and the wider strategic context are set out below.

management briefing: Only 7 of the 120 pilot accounts renewed Ralael, so a churn review is set for January 1.

## Deployment

Bulk edits in the Fernlock admin table go through the batch-apply worker. Deploy the worker before the UI; otherwise queued edits stall. One replica per region, no autoscaling. Migrations run automatically on boot. Rollback: redeploy previous tag, queue drains itself. Release manager note: verify the worker starts with the configuration below.

config for yahof-tajop:
zorath:
  pin: 7493
  metrics_host: metrics.zorath.tolvaqsys.internal
  tenant: praiel
  seal: seal_fd9cd4f1

For the heads of department: the group policy with Averlane Mutual renews on 1 November. Premiums are up 9% owing to last year's warehouse claim at the Dunhollow site. I've obtained two alternative quotes; both exclude flood cover, which we need. Broker meetings are booked for mid-October, and the claims history file is in the shared drive. Please hold renewal decisions until Selda reviews the terms against the note that follows.

board note of fajef-kadug: Project Oliath slips by six weeks because of the tooling delay.

## Deployment

Before deploying Quillgate, run the SQL linter against every file under `migrations/`. The pipeline rejects unlinted files, so do not skip this step even for trivial changes. The linter reads its rule set from the service configuration, reproduced in full below for your reference.

service settings:
ralael:
  pin: 7453
  tenant: zorath
  seal: seal_087806e4
  metrics_host: metrics.ralael.paliqworks.example
  standby_team: fraath
  escalation: praok-istiel
  nonce: 10e083